The genre of March, exemplified by J. P. Sousa’s iconic piece "The Stars and Stripes Forever," evokes a spirited and triumphant emotion. With a brisk 240 BPM and a bold key of Eb, this composition resonates with an exhilarating energy, perfectly suited for parades and celebrations. The 2/2 time signature reinforces its lively, march-like rhythm, making it a quintessential example of patriotic music.
For MIDI enthusiasts, this arrangement features an Acoustic Grand Piano and boasts a note count of 2514, offering rich musical textures within a brief 3:31 duration. Its three tracks allow for versatile applications, whether for practice, remixing, or creating dynamic visualizers that capture its vibrant essence.
